How they compare

Central America currently reports 1.84 kt against 0.3812 kt in Cameroon, a difference of 1.46 kt.

That makes Central America's figure about 4.8 times Cameroon's.

Across all 65 years both countries report, Central America has been ahead every year.

Cameroon ranks 17th and Central America ranks 16th of 112 countries.

Central America has averaged higher in every one of the 9 decades both report.

Head to head by decade

Decade Cameroon Central America Difference Ahead
1960s 0.0962 kt 0.317 kt 0.2208 kt Central America
1970s 0.1018 kt 0.8142 kt 0.7124 kt Central America
1980s 0.1266 kt 1.17 kt 1.05 kt Central America
1990s 0.1436 kt 1.12 kt 0.98 kt Central America
2000s 0.195 kt 1.28 kt 1.08 kt Central America
2010s 0.3175 kt 1.2 kt 0.8841 kt Central America
2020s 0.3037 kt 0.9613 kt 0.6576 kt Central America
2030s 0.2913 kt 1.5 kt 1.21 kt Central America
2050s 0.3812 kt 1.84 kt 1.46 kt Central America

Averages of every year both report within each decade.

The FAOSTAT domain on Emissions from Crops provides estimates of emissions associated with crop processes, namely 1) crop residues, 2) burning of crop residues, and 3) rice cultivation and the application of nitrogen (N) fertilizers, including mineral and chemical fertilizers, to soils. Estimates are computed at Tier 1 following the 2006 IPCC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 2006).
